Pelham High School is a public school for students in grades 9-12 in Pelham, NH, in the Pelham neighborhood, and is served by the Pelham School District in New Hampshire. The school has a total enrollment of 556 and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 11:1. Academic records show that 37%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 52% are proficient in reading. Pelham High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of B- and a GreatSchools Rating of 7 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.54, the graduation rate is 95%, and average standardized test scores include an SAT score of 1150 and an ACT score of 27. The average home value in this area is $727,503.
